Background
The garden nursery stock is the most important material in garden engineering construction. The quality of the plant configuration directly influences the quality of garden engineering and the exertion of garden functions. The garden plant configuration not only follows scientificity, but also is artistic, and the scientific and reasonable configuration is required to create a beautiful landscape effect, so that the ecological, economic and social benefits are improved simultaneously. The plant characteristics and garden application are taken as main points, and garden seedlings are a general term for garden trees and flowers. The garden trees are generally classified into three types, i.e., arbors, shrubs and vines, according to the classification method applied to general gardens. Flowers give the general impression of being herbaceous flowers. The broad key field of flowers refers to herbaceous plants with ornamental value, herbaceous or woody ground cover plants, flower shrubs, flowering trees, bonsais and the like. In summary, landscape plants cover all ornamental plants.
Among the prior art, in the garden engineering construction process, to gardens sapling mostly all need carry out the effect of protection support to the sapling through protection strutting arrangement, but current protection strutting arrangement is all fixed for the sapling receives the fixity of protection strutting arrangement easily in the growth process and makes the growth deformity or be difficult to grow up, makes the sight step-down after the sapling grows.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-2, the present invention provides a technical solution: a protection supporting device for garden saplings comprises a sapling 1 and a third sliding rod 16, wherein the right end of the sapling 1 is movably connected with the left end of a rubber protection plate 2, the right end of the rubber protection plate 2 is fixedly connected with the left end of a first sliding rod 3, the right end of the first sliding rod 3 is fixedly connected with the left end of a first spring 5, the right end of the first spring 5 is fixedly connected with the inner wall of the right end of a first sliding pipe 4, the left end of the first sliding pipe 4 is slidably connected with the right end of the first sliding rod 3, the left lower end of the first sliding pipe 4 is fixedly connected with the upper end of a first fixed block 6, through the arrangement of the rubber protection plate 2, the first sliding rod 3 and the first sliding pipe 4, the effect of protecting and supporting the sapling 1 through the rubber protection plate 2 can be achieved, the rubber protection plate 2 can be pushed outwards after the sapling 1 grows to be thick through the action of the first spring 5, so that the influence of fixity on the growth of the sapling 1 is avoided, and the growth quality of the sapling 1 is improved;
it is worth noting that the upper end of a third slide bar 16 is rotatably connected with the lower end of a second fixed block 15, the upper end of the second fixed block 15 is fixedly connected with the right lower end of a first slide pipe 4, the lower end of the third slide bar 16 is slidably connected with the upper end of a third slide pipe 17, the right end of the third slide bar 16 is provided with a through hole 18, the through hole 18 is movably connected with the left end of a first baffle plate 19 with matched size, the lower end of the first fixed block 6 is rotatably connected with the upper end of a second slide bar 7, the lower end of the second slide bar 7 is slidably connected with the upper end of a second slide pipe 8, the lower end of the second slide pipe 8 is rotatably connected with the upper end of a base 14, the right end of the first baffle plate 19 penetrates through the right end of the third slide pipe 17 and is slidably connected, the right end of the first baffle plate 19 is fixedly connected with the left end of a handle 20, the left lower end of the handle 20 is fixedly connected with the right end of a third spring 21, the left end of the third spring 21 is fixedly connected with the outer wall of the right end of the third slide pipe 17, the third slide bar 16 and the third slide pipe 17 are arranged, the third slide bar 16 and the third slide tube 17 can be fixed and released through the handle 20, and the rubber protection plate 2 can change the angle to protect and support the saplings 1 at different angles by changing the comprehensive length of the third slide bar 16 and the third slide tube 17;
further, No. two slide bar 7 bottoms and slide 9 upper ends fixed connection, slide 9 upper end and No. two spring 10 lower extreme fixed connection, No. two spring 10 upper ends and No. two slide 8 upper end inner wall fixed connection, No. two spring 10 cup joints with No. two slide bar 7 outer walls on, slide 9 lower extreme and connecting rod 11 upper end fixed connection, connecting rod 11 lower extreme and No. two slide 12 upper end fixed connection, No. two slide 12 and No. one slide 9 all with No. two slide 8 inner wall sliding connection, No. two slide 12 has seted up air vent 13, through being provided with slide 7 and No. two slide 8 No. two, can effectually provide a cushioning effect through slide 9 and No. two slide 12, make sapling 1 receive influences such as wind-force can play a good buffering supporting role.
When the protective support device is in use, when the protective support device needs to protect and support saplings 1 growing at different angles, the left end of the first baffle plate 19 is pulled outwards through the handle 20, so that the left end of the first slide bar 16 can be separated from the through hole 18, the third slide bar 16 can slide, and then the third slide bar 16 can be moved upwards and downwards to change the comprehensive length of the third slide bar 16 and the third slide bar 17, because the bottom end of the third slide bar 17 and the top end of the second slide bar 7, the top end of the third slide bar 16 and the left lower end of the first slide bar 4, and the third slide bar 16 and the third slide bar 17 form a triangular structure, when the comprehensive length of the third slide bar 16 and the third slide bar 17 is changed, because the distance between the bottom end of the third slide bar 17 and the top end of the second slide bar 7 is inconvenient, the comprehensive length of the third slide bar 16 and the third slide bar 17 is changed, and simultaneously, the top end of the second slide bar 7 and the left lower end of the first slide bar 4 can be rotated through the first fixing block 6, when one side of the triangle is fixed, the length of the other side is changed, so that the third side can rotate, finally, when the comprehensive length of the third sliding pipe 16 and the third sliding pipe 17 is changed, the first sliding pipe 4 can rotate by taking the first fixing block 6 as a rotating shaft, the angle of the rubber protection plate 2 can be changed to be suitable for the saplings 1 with different angle requirements to perform protection and support effects, finally, only the handle 20 needs to be loosened, the handle 20 can enable the first baffle 19 to move leftwards and clamp the through hole 18 due to the tensile force of the third spring 21, the lengths of the third sliding pipe 16 and the third sliding pipe 17 are fixed, the angle of the rubber protection plate 2 can be fixed, the width of the saplings 1 becomes thicker in the growth process of the saplings 1, the saplings 1 can extrude the rubber 2 rightwards and move rightwards, and the rubber protection plate 2 can compress the first spring 5 to provide elasticity, as the sapling 1 grows up, the force required to be protected and supported is larger and larger, the required larger force for protecting and supporting is provided by compressing the first spring 5 of the rubber protection plate 2, meanwhile, the influence of fixity on the growth of the sapling 1 is avoided, when the sapling 1 swings due to factors such as wind power and the like, the first sliding plate 9 is driven to slide by the sliding of the second sliding rod 7, the first sliding plate 9 compresses the second spring 10 to play a primary buffering role, the first sliding plate 9 drives the second sliding plate 12 to slide by the connecting rod 11 in the moving process, so that air can form a damping role through the vent hole 13 to further reduce the movement of the first sliding plate 9 to play a secondary buffering role, and in conclusion, by arranging the rubber protection plate 2, the first sliding rod 3 and the first sliding pipe 4, the sapling 1 can be protected and supported by the rubber protection plate 2, and make through the effect of a spring 5 can outwards promote the rubber protection shield after sapling 1 grows up to become thick, avoided the fixity to cause the influence to sapling 1's growth, improved sapling 1's growth quality.
